When Bobbi Kristina Brown, daughter of Whitney Houston and Bobby Brown, was found face down in her bathtub at the end of January this year, what began is a slow recovery process that has recently involved her being taken off of life support.  It is not known whether or not she will pass away, but her family has differing views on what might happen.  Lately, the family has taken to social media as an aunt is focused on "complete healing". 

We have reported earlier that Bobbi Kristina Brown would be taken off of life support, and it seems like that did happen, as the Inquisitr reports that she is no longer on life support after depending on it for four months.  If this is the case, then there clearly has been no report of her passing. 

In fact, Bobbi Kristina's aunt, Leolah Brown, has reported on recent Facebook post that Bobbi Kristina Brown has "continued to make progress" according to AJC.com.  A lot of the news of Bobbi Kristina Brown's health has come through social media.  For example, we have now heard from Bobbi Kristina's aunt, Leolah Brown, who has come forward to say that she's focused on Bobbi Kristina's complete healing. 

This is slightly different then what Bobbi Kristina's grandmother, Cissy Houston, has been quoted as saying that "she left it up to God".  She has even told Entertainment Tonight that "she is not progressing at all". 

Leolah Brown, who is Bobby Brown's sister, posted on Facebook:  "Please continue to be patient with us. You have no idea how much my brother Bobby and Bobbi Kriss are grateful and appreciates your kind words and prayers! In fact, we are all grateful to Almighty God for allowing us to still have Krissi with us!"

She also added:  "So with that said, let us keep our hearts and minds on Bobbi Kristina's complete healing! While continuing in our patience. We love and appreciate you all! May God bless you all for your continued prayers and taking out your precious time to send such wonderful comments! May The Peace Of God Be With You."

This tragic situation with Bobbi Kristina Brown has been made worse by the Houstons' legal claim to Bobbi Kristina's $20 million inheritance from her late mother.  Bobbi Kristina's Cousin, Jerod Brown, has been very vocal on social media about Cissy Houston, Bobbi Kristina's grandmother.  He recently shared something on Facebook that supports the idea that she could be taken off life support:

 "Last thing she told me was 'Get Ready Cousin'! Get ready for a beautiful future we was working toward. Something in my spirit is confirming my lil cousin is in position for a blessing. To everyone who is in need of change, know this is your moment! Its not over Bobbi Kris, its almost time to share your testimony! #GetReadyBK."

Jerod was very vocal against Cissy a few days ago, and Cissy has stated that she hoped for the best with Bobbi Kristina, but wasn't certain what to expect.  Jerod implied that Cissy had just given up on Bobbi Kristina, but the new hashtag of "Get Ready BK" could signal that he supports removing her from life support, to "get ready" for healing. 

Whatever the case, the Bobbi Kristina Brown condition is something at we will want to keep following as it could go either way.
